Numerator wrote:I believe my copy of this song is mislabelled (in fact, I think all of my old tunes files are mislabelled) and it plays as an identical copy of Sir Prancelot Brainfire. Could anybody enlighten me on what David Came To The Mahana'Im actually sounds like? :?
it's a known issue, the tracks on side 1 of OTV2, as labeled in the original leak, are off by one starting at some point, I forget exactly where. Refer to the wiki for the correct times.
